Output 76dd8bd96a84add54aee58cb254d07f5ee1b7a8a374ceec0b8f90adef412d2f0:8

value
295864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c2d2706905852246e6e2f9f2e4aae3870476547 OP_EQUAL
address
34FzwALaJU2mWbR8xSCKYrNd39Ta4aRZLv
transaction
76dd8bd96a84add54aee58cb254d07f5ee1b7a8a374ceec0b8f90adef412d2f0
spent
true